The family of Sheldon Lewcock, who died on Tuesday, August 9, after an incident on Pierces Hill, have released a tribute to him.

Sheldon’s mum said: “My beautiful, beautiful boy. Words cannot describe how we all feel.

“You were taken so young in such a cruel way. Your life was beautiful, your heart was pure, your smile lit up the room and your laugh echoed through the house, which we no longer get to hear.

“The house is so quiet without you around.

“Although our hearts are left empty, we know you are back with Nanny Dot, who is keeping you safe.

“Until we meet again, I love you my little boy, we all do.
